The Challenge

The client was running an aging on-premises Citrix infrastructure that was becoming increasingly expensive to maintain. Hardware refresh cycles, licensing complexity, and the overhead of managing hypervisors, storage, and networking in-house were consuming a disproportionate share of the IT budget. Leadership wanted to move to Citrix Cloud to reduce operational burden, but they were concerned about maintaining performance for their user base (spread across multiple geographic regions), ensuring a smooth migration with minimal downtime, and keeping costs predictable after the move. Previous attempts at cloud migration for other workloads had resulted in unexpected cost overruns, so there was healthy skepticism about cloud economics that needed to be addressed with real numbers.

Our Solution

We designed a phased migration plan that moved workloads to Citrix Cloud with resource locations in AWS across two regions to serve the client's geographic footprint. Before migrating any users, we built a detailed cost model comparing current on-premises TCO against projected cloud costs, accounting for compute, storage, egress, licensing, and the labor savings from reduced infrastructure management. We migrated users in waves, starting with a pilot group of 200 users to validate performance, then scaling up in batches of 500. Each wave included performance benchmarking against on-premises baselines so we could catch and address any regressions immediately. We implemented auto-scaling policies that spin up additional capacity during business hours and scale down overnight and on weekends, which was the key to keeping costs predictable. We also automated image management with a CI/CD pipeline for golden images, so updates that previously required hours of manual work now deploy automatically with rollback capabilities.
